About the Role

We are seeking a proactive and dynamic Producer to join our team and oversee our production of game, app, and website development from the discovery phase right through to delivery. In this role, you will collaborate closely with developers, our creative team, and clients to ensure projects are executed on time, on budget, and to the highest quality standards. You will need to demonstrate excellent collaboration and communication skills, be adept at planning ahead, and have the ability to swiftly remove any impediments that your team may encounter.

Responsibilities

  • Understand the roles required within each project team and coordinate with the Production Director and Senior Producer to acquire the necessary resources.
  • Liaise with clients to gather project requirements, provide status updates, and manage expectations.
  • Allocate, track, and report on the project budget and ensure projects are delivered within financial constraints.
  • Oversee the project team members, monitor team well-being, and escalate any issues directly to the Production Director.
  • Direct the production, including the implementation of discovery, delivery, maintenance, and upsell processes.
  • Set a schedule of work and ensure all tasks, deliverables, and milestones are completed on time.
  • Determine the logical development order with the support of the Senior Producer and ensure the work within each capability is completed in a timely manner.
  • Establish and maintain a contractual relationship with the client, with the support of the Production Director.
  • Produce Statements of Work (SOWs) for each phase of work, in line with agreed schedules and milestones.
  • Factor in marketing materials and user testing into the delivery plan.
  • Conduct weekly project RAG assessments and highlight any issues to the Studio Leads Team.
  • Take ownership of internal and external project reporting.
  • Maintain a RAID and Decisions Log, record meeting notes, and ensure project documentation is up-to-date.
  • Construct a release schedule and manage release, including providing release notes to the client.
